In a word - No. Running two control programs on any system is a bad idea - which program has control? If you were to run IBEX and SECI on the same system, the two would contend for control of individual devices. It would not be clear which device was controlled by which program. The results would be unpredictable.

Yes, you can. Scripting in IBEX is done using genie_python (essentially Python, extended by a module called genie_python). See Scripting for more details.

IBEX currently uses Python 2.7. This is a deliberate choice; we wish to remain compatible with Mantid, which also uses Python 2.7. genie-python and Mantid will both migrate to Python 3.x at a future date (yet to be determined).

If when collecting data no raw frames are counted (see Good / Raw Frames on the dash board) then:

Timing is ISIS:
Either ISIS is off or there is a problem with the ToF (ISIS) signal. Check other instruments to find out.
Timing is SMP:
Chopper is not spinning or there is a problem with the signal

Consider swapping the timing source to help diagnose the problem.

If there are RAW frames but no good frames then the count is being vetoed. Open the DAE perspective and select the Vetoes tab to see what is vetoing the frame.

FIFO veto:
Too many counts in a frame, e.g. noisy detector, jaws opened too wide
SMP veto:
chopper out of phase with ISIS, or no ISIS signal
External veto{0-3}:
could be an additional chopper, the shutter or moderator

Yes! There are lots of setting exposed by the native control. These include graph title, axis font type and size, trace line colour, line type and line width. To reach these settings for a graph in an OPI do the following:

  1. To show the toolbar on an OPI graph right click and select Show/Hide Graph Toolbar.
  2. Then click the settings button (leftmost icon with a spanner and screwdriver on it)
  3. Click on the tabs to find what you want to change. The graph is the first panel, axes on the second and traces (with a drop down to select for which trace) is on the third.

To open the settings in a log plotter graph, just right click and click "Open Properties Panel".

In the scripting console type g. will show a list of possible genie_python commands. If you select one of these or type to narrow down the possibilities, pressing return will autocomplete the method name including the parameters. However, sometime you will not want all the parameters so instead of pressing <return> press <crtl> + <return>, this will just give the function name without any parenthesis or arguments.
